Transaction 3e884953b90d33fdbb7f5fff916e9adbeb6f459678c7b0d55b9471a759316e2f

1 Input
2 Outputs
  • 3e884953b90d33fdbb7f5fff916e9adbeb6f459678c7b0d55b9471a759316e2f:0
  • value  35017128
    address  1JRx2opKgEsu5KM75A3YAWaJsTjceCNkyQ
  • 3e884953b90d33fdbb7f5fff916e9adbeb6f459678c7b0d55b9471a759316e2f:1
  • value  426342616
    address  1DFUDHNoFRGKEUTa7JtkcHmv8JgebnCzSF